Optimizing Traffic Analytics Through Real-Time Monitoring of Server Logs
- by Staff
Real-time monitoring of server logs is a critical component of traffic analytics, providing businesses and IT teams with immediate visibility into how users interact with a website, how resources are being utilized, and how potential security threats or system issues may be affecting performance. Server logs contain raw data about every request made to a server, capturing details about user activity, network connections, errors, and system performance. By analyzing this data in real time, businesses can detect traffic anomalies, troubleshoot technical problems, optimize resource allocation, and enhance overall website security.
Every time a user accesses a website, the request is recorded in server logs, which contain detailed information such as the visitor’s IP address, user agent, requested URL, response status code, and the time the request was made. Unlike traditional web analytics tools that rely on JavaScript-based tracking, server logs provide a more comprehensive and unbiased view of all traffic, including visits from bots, API requests, and non-browser interactions. This makes server logs an invaluable source of data for monitoring website performance, ensuring system stability, and detecting suspicious activity that might otherwise go unnoticed.
One of the primary benefits of real-time server log monitoring is the ability to identify and respond to traffic spikes or sudden drops as they occur. A sharp increase in traffic may indicate a successful marketing campaign, a viral social media mention, or a surge in demand due to breaking news or industry trends. Conversely, an unexpected drop in requests could signal technical failures, server downtime, or disruptions caused by DNS misconfigurations. By continuously analyzing server logs, businesses can detect these fluctuations instantly and take corrective action before they negatively impact user experience or revenue.
Error detection is another key advantage of real-time server log monitoring. HTTP status codes such as 404 (Not Found), 500 (Internal Server Error), and 503 (Service Unavailable) provide immediate indicators of technical issues that could be affecting visitors. If an unusually high number of 404 errors appear in the logs, it could suggest broken links, missing resources, or incorrect URL structures that need to be fixed. A surge in 500-series errors may point to server misconfigurations, database failures, or overloaded resources. Real-time analysis ensures that these problems are identified and addressed before they lead to prolonged website downtime or loss of traffic.
Security monitoring is another critical aspect of real-time server log analysis, helping businesses detect potential cyber threats such as brute-force attacks, distributed denial-of-service (DDoS) attacks, and unauthorized access attempts. Repeated failed login attempts from a single IP address could indicate an ongoing brute-force attack that requires immediate action, such as implementing rate-limiting, blocking the offending IP, or enabling multi-factor authentication. A sudden spike in requests from an unfamiliar geographic region might suggest a botnet attack or an attempt to exploit vulnerabilities in the website’s infrastructure. By analyzing logs in real time, security teams can implement proactive measures to protect against malicious activity and ensure the integrity of website operations.
Real-time monitoring also helps optimize server performance and resource management. By tracking metrics such as request latency, response times, and server load, IT teams can identify bottlenecks and make necessary adjustments to improve efficiency. If server logs show an increasing number of slow response times, it may indicate the need for additional server capacity, database optimizations, or content delivery network (CDN) improvements. Understanding how resources are being utilized allows businesses to allocate infrastructure efficiently, ensuring that websites remain fast and responsive even during peak traffic periods.
Beyond performance and security, server logs provide valuable insights into user behavior and content engagement. Unlike client-side analytics, which may be affected by ad blockers or JavaScript tracking limitations, server logs capture every request, providing a complete picture of how users interact with a website. By analyzing log data, businesses can identify popular content, track navigation patterns, and understand how different traffic sources contribute to engagement. This information helps refine content strategies, optimize conversion funnels, and improve overall user experience.
Real-time server log monitoring is especially beneficial for e-commerce websites and online services that rely on continuous uptime and seamless transaction processing. Any delay or failure in checkout processes, payment gateways, or product page loads can lead to lost revenue and frustrated customers. By monitoring logs in real time, businesses can detect issues such as payment failures, abandoned transactions, or slow-loading pages and take immediate steps to resolve them. This level of responsiveness ensures that customers have a smooth and reliable shopping experience, reducing churn rates and maximizing revenue opportunities.
API performance monitoring is another important use case for real-time server log analysis, particularly for businesses that rely on integrations with third-party services, mobile applications, or internal microservices. API requests generate log entries that can reveal response times, error rates, and usage patterns. If an API starts returning an unusually high number of errors or experiences degraded performance, logs provide the first indication of a potential problem. By identifying these issues in real time, businesses can prevent disruptions that could impact users, partners, or internal systems.
Automation plays a significant role in making real-time server log monitoring more efficient. Advanced log management solutions incorporate machine learning algorithms that automatically detect anomalies, generate alerts, and provide actionable insights. Instead of manually sifting through large volumes of log entries, IT teams can rely on intelligent systems that highlight unusual activity, flag potential issues, and recommend corrective actions. Automated log analysis reduces response times, enhances security monitoring, and ensures that teams can focus on strategic improvements rather than routine troubleshooting.
Data retention and compliance are also important considerations when implementing real-time log monitoring. Many industries have regulatory requirements that mandate the retention and auditing of server logs for security and transparency purposes. Proper log management ensures that data is stored securely, encrypted where necessary, and retained for the required duration. Real-time log analysis can also assist in compliance reporting by providing an auditable trail of system activity, helping businesses demonstrate adherence to security and data protection standards.
Leveraging real-time server log monitoring transforms raw traffic data into actionable intelligence, allowing businesses to detect anomalies, optimize performance, enhance security, and improve user experience. The ability to analyze logs as events unfold ensures that technical issues are addressed before they impact visitors, security threats are mitigated before they escalate, and website resources are managed efficiently. As digital environments grow increasingly complex, real-time log analysis provides businesses with the visibility and agility needed to maintain seamless, high-performing online experiences while staying ahead of potential disruptions.
Real-time monitoring of server logs is a critical component of traffic analytics, providing businesses and IT teams with immediate visibility into how users interact with a website, how resources are being utilized, and how potential security threats or system issues may be affecting performance. Server logs contain raw data about every request made to a…